Picking an Acrylic Convertible Crib

The best accent piece for a modern-day nursery, this crib includes recyclable and non-toxic clear acrylic slats and paneled ends. Crafted to last, it is GREENGUARD Gold accredited and built to add to cleaner air for a much healthier home.

A popular option, convertible cribs provide flexibility as your child grows. However, you'll want to consider a couple of crucial points before making your last purchase.
Features

A crib is among the most important pieces in a nursery, showcasing your baby's crib bed linen and working as their bed as they grow. The convertible cribs in this collection deal sleek styles that complement any bedroom decor while delivering toughness and safety for your kid. These pieces can transform into toddler beds, daybeds or full-size beds with the addition of a conversion set.

These convertible cribs been available in a range of surfaces to match your design and area. Some are offered in a classic white while others include natural wood shades. They're designed to suit any bed room, and they work well with conventional, contemporary and modern decoration. They're also easy to match with other pieces in this collection, such as cabinets and altering tables.

Depending upon your spending plan and space, you can select from 2-in-1 convertible cribs that provide the fundamentals or 3-in-1 convertible cots that transform into a toddler bed with rail or a daybed. A 4-in-1 convertible crib is comparable to a 3-in-1, but it has the added ability of transforming into a toddler bed with a low headboard or a twin-size or full-size bed with a high footboard.

A good convertible crib ought to have a durable construction, and this collection offers alternatives with solid-wood and engineered wood frames. Some have a mixed-material design, with the front including clear acrylic slats to make it simpler to watch on your little one while they sleep. The rest of the crib includes wood slats and a natural-colored finish. Tongue-and-groove joinery includes durability and appeal to these beds.

Another essential feature to look for in a convertible crib is platform adjustability, which allows you to reduce the mattress height as your child grows. This is particularly useful when they start staying up in the crib, and it makes the shift to their toddler bed smoother when it's time.

If you're shopping for an acrylic crib, make certain to read reviews and check for certifications. The majority of these beds are JPMA licensed and fulfill or surpass market requirements. Some are likewise GREENGUARD Gold Certified, which indicates they're made with safe materials that contribute to cleaner indoor air for your child.
Materials

Convertible cribs are a terrific alternative for families who wish to buy a furniture piece that can last through the years. However, there are some factors to consider to remember when selecting a convertible crib. The most essential factor is security. Convertible cribs must fulfill all suggested standards for safety and be checked routinely.

The material of the crib is likewise crucial to consider. A convertible crib that is made from acrylic will be less likely to chip or crack, and it can be much easier to clean than a wood crib. An acrylic convertible crib is also lighter, making it a better option for smaller nurseries and areas that may be limited in area.

An acrylic convertible crib is a stunning addition to any nursery or bedroom. The clear acrylic slats offer the crib a light, airy feel that works well with several style looks. This design of crib can also be personalized with a range of paints and finishes to match any design.

When painting a crib, it is best to select a non-toxic formula that is GREENGUARD Gold certified for safer indoor air quality. The GREENGUARD accreditation procedure includes screening for more than 2,000 chemicals, including flame retardants, formaldehyde, heavy metals, unpredictable natural substances, and other harmful chemicals. The paint must likewise be developed to lessen VOC emissions.

Safety

A crib is a place where your baby will invest the majority of their very first couple of years, so it's crucial that you choose a design that satisfies advised safety requirements. Search for a crib that is accredited by the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) which has a history of being made without incident in the United States, Canada or Europe. You need to also examine that the crib you're thinking about is not made with any harmful products, such as lead or phthalates.

A CPSC-certified crib is one that has actually passed strenuous tests to make sure it meets or exceeds federal security requirements. It will likewise have a label that states this information. The CPSC has a database of crib remembers that you can utilize to discover out more about the history of your chosen model.

Another thing to think about is whether your crib is GREENGUARD Gold accredited. This is a certification that implies the crib has actually been evaluated for unpredictable organic compounds, or VOCs, such as formaldehyde. This is particularly crucial if your crib is made from composite wood, as formaldehyde has been linked to breathing issues in infants.

You ought to also make certain the crib's mattress is firm and tightly fitting, as this will help prevent suffocation. Also, get rid of any plastic product packaging from the mattress before using it in the crib. This will avoid the suffocation risk of plastic bags and other comparable products that can get stayed the baby's face.

Search for a crib that has adjustable mattress assistance heights, so that you can reduce it as your baby grows.
